Description Sonal 2022-01-20 17:31:09 UTC
Describe the issue:

The first two and last two rows are duplicate in 'Table 2.1. Indicators for Multicloud Object Gateway'

---
Accounts

I/O operations

Displays read and write I/O operations for the top five consumers. The total reads and writes of all the consumers is displayed at the bottom. This information helps you monitor the throughput demand (IOPS) per application or account.

Accounts

Logical Used Capacity

Displays total logical usage of each account for the top five consumers. This helps you monitor the throughput demand per application or account.
---

Describe the task you were trying to accomplish:

Suggestions for improvement:
Remove the bottom two rows from the table.
